In Punjab, main opposition Congress on Wednesday announced boycott of the ongoing budget debate in the state Assembly. It alleged that the figures presented in the budget are not based on reality and they described budget as a bundle of lies. As the general discussion on the budget estimates for year 2011-12 commenced, Punjab Congress president Amarinder Singh read out an eight-page speech.He told the House that the Congress members will boycott the debate on budget and all congress members left the house. Opposition leader Rajinder Kaur Bhattal and captain Amrinder Singh later told reporters that their party MLA’s would participate in other proceedings of Vidhan Sabha except debate on Budget.Meanwhile, refuting the charges of opposition, the Deputy Chief Minister Sukhbir Singh Badal told reporters that opposition has accepted its defeat without going for discussion.
